ENT 131 Live Sound Production I Lecture: 1 Lab: 4 Clinic: 0 Credits: 3 This course introduces the concepts and technical skills required for live event sound reinforcement. Topics include the operation and inter-connection of components of a basic sound system, including consoles, amplifiers, speakers, processors and microphones. Upon completion, students should apply the concepts of live sound reinforcement and set up and operate a small to medium-scale sound system for a live event.
Course is typically offered in Fall. Student Learning Outcomes (SLOs) At completion of the course, the student should be able to do the following:
- Define fundamentals of audio theory and audio measurements.
- Design a general signal flow schematic.
- Interface all components of a basic sound system.
- Complete sound reinforcement tasks for a variety of events.
